NAs RND-4C daily and quartly backup failing.

NAS device has been backing up to two seperat removable HD units. One for quarterly back up (plugged in when needed) and the other for daily backup which remains continually connected. Recently the backups began to fail. It is not a space issue. We have reset the backups to run again with no success. Any help would be appreciated.

    How are the drives formatted?  Sometimes the "dirty" bit can get set on the disks, and then they are mounted read-only.  If they are formatted so a PC can read them, then connecting them to a PC is the easiest way to repair them.

        If the "dirty" bit is set, the PC will ask you if you want to repair it.  If you say yes, it will do a file system check/repair and clear the bit.  If that didn't happen, then your issue is something else.

         

        Any specifics on the error in the backup logs?
